What is Email Marketing?
Email marketing constitutes a highly efficient digital marketing method that facilitates direct communication in between businesses and their audiences through promotional e-mails, email newsletters, and occasion invites. This approach entails sending targeted emails to a segmented email list, thereby improving client engagement, encouraging e-mail conversions, and fostering brand commitment.

Email marketing allows online marketers to create personalised content and take advantage of different email tools such as Campaign Display, Mailchimp, and Constant Contact to optimise campaign performance and obtain marketing goals.

In addition, by incorporating e-mail marketing with consumer relationship management (CRM) systems, companies can maximise marketing revenue, improve conversion rates, and successfully track e-mail efficiency along with CRM combination.

Define Your Goals and Target Audience
Defining marketing goals and comprehending the target market are fundamental steps in developing an effective e-mail marketing strategy. Developing clear objectives improves marketing campaigns and assists in accurate measurement of e-mail performance, whether the objective is to increase sales, enhance consumer engagement, or enhance brand awareness.

Audience division is necessary as it permits the customisation of emails to specific groups, guaranteeing that the email personalisation matters and resonates with the receivers.

Identifying target audiences requires a comprehensive analysis of demographics, behaviours, and choices to guarantee that messages reach the suitable people, hence enhancing engagement level. Marketers can use numerous approaches to accomplish this, consisting of:

Conducting surveys or surveys to collect direct feedback.
Evaluating site and social networks analytics for behavioural insights.
Segmenting lists based on purchase history or engagement metrics.
Setting Clever (Particular, Quantifiable, Possible, Relevant, Time-bound) objectives is crucial in guiding marketing efforts. For instance, rather than setting a vague objective to “increase open rates,” your sales group might define a target increase of 15% within the next quarter.

This level of precision not just clarifies the objectives however likewise improves accountability within the project, eventually causing higher conversion rates and improved engagement levels.

Monitor and Analyse Your Outcomes
Monitoring and analysing e-mail marketing results is necessary for comprehending the efficiency of projects and determining opportunities for improvement. By making use of analytics tools offered by your email provider, such as those offered from Brevo or Constant Contact, one can track crucial performance metrics such as open rates, click-through rates, conversion rates, and unsubscribe rates. This data-driven method makes it possible for knowledge-based decision making and adjustments to optimise future e-mail marketing efforts.

An extensive understanding of these metrics is crucial, as they show the level of engagement your audience has with your material. For example, a high open rate suggests that your subject lines work, while a low click-through rate might indicate that your content is not resonating as intended.

To get an extensive view, it is suggested to analyse the following metrics:

Open Rates: This metric steps the percentage of recipients who opened your e-mail. A low open rate might indicate the need for more engaging topic lines or enhanced audience division.
Click-Through Rates: This reveals the percentage of readers who clicked links within your email. High click-through rates typically reflect content that is relevant and appealing.
Conversion Rates: This metric eventually examines how many receivers completed a desired action, such as making a purchase. Monitoring this is critical for examining the project’s return on investment (ROI).
Unsubscribe Rates: Tracking the number of individuals opting out can offer important insights into content importance and frequency. An increasing unsubscribe rate might necessitate a reevaluation of your material strategy.
With these insights, online marketers can refine their messaging, segment audiences better, and carry out A/B screening to find what really resonates with their audience. This approach boosts future projects and improves overall marketing results.

Sending Out Unsolicited E-mails
Sending out unsolicited e-mails poses a considerable risk to email marketing initiatives, resulting in elevated unsubscribe rates and potentially damaging the brand’s track record. It is important to ensure that every recipient has actually explicitly chosen in to receive interactions. This practice not just abides by regulations such as the CAN-SPAM Act however also promotes a positive relationship with the audience. Establishing a permission-based email list cultivates trust and motivates significant engagement with marketing campaigns.

In the existing digital landscape, appreciating authorization in email marketing is both a legal obligation and a finest practice that can greatly improve a brand name’s reliability. An efficient technique for acquiring consent includes executing a double opt-in process, where users verify their interest through a follow-up e-mail. This approach ensures that individuals on the subscriber list are genuinely interested and helps in maintaining a healthy email list over time.

Encourage sign-ups by offering important rewards, such as special material or discount rates.
Routinely clean the email list by getting rid of inactive subscribers to enhance deliverability.
Re-engage less active contacts through targeted projects focused on rekindling their interest.
By sticking to these practices, an organization can significantly minimize the threats associated with unsolicited emails and cultivate a robust, responsive audience.

Overloading Your E-mails with Images
Overloading e-mails with images can adversely impact e-mail efficiency, as large file sizes may lead to extended loading times and hamper the user experience. While visuals, like those utilized effectively by brands such as Showtime or Lincoln Motors, are important to producing engaging material, it is important to strike a balance in between images and text to guarantee that emails are both aesthetically attractive and functional. Top quality images should enhance the messaging without frustrating the recipient, as this can lead to reduced engagement levels and increased unsubscribe rates.

To achieve this balance, think about the following finest practices for optimising images for e-mail:

Size images appropriately: Keep image file sizes under 1MB to guarantee speedy filling times, and use formats such as JPEG and PNG to retain quality without pumping up file size.

Utilise alt text: Integrating descriptive alt text for images not only enhances availability for visually impaired users however likewise provides context in case images fail to load.
Test various designs: Experimenting with various styles can assist recognize the optimum combination of images and text that resonates with your audience.
